Mexico is an album[1].
Key Facts
- Mexico's instance of is recorded as album[2].
- Among the performers on Mexico was Jean Leloup[3].
- Mexico's record label is recorded as Grosse Boîte[4].
- Mexico's place of publication is recorded as Canada[5].
- Mexico is part of Jean Leloup's albums in chronological order[6].
- Mexico's language of work or name is recorded as Quebec French[7].
- Mexico was distributed by compact disc[8].
- Mexico was distributed by LP record[9].
- Mexico was released on September 19, 2006[10].
- Mexico's title is recorded as Mexico[11].
